
Cannabis cultivation agreements
Cannabis cultivation agreements are contracts between parties involved in growing cannabis. These agreements outline the responsibilities, expectations, and rights of each party regarding the cultivation process. They often cover aspects such as land use, financial arrangements, quality standards, and compliance with laws. Typically, they ensure that both the cultivator and any partners or investors understand their roles and how profits will be shared. Such agreements are crucial in the regulated cannabis industry to protect all parties and ensure that operations are legal and efficient.
